A090152 Primes of the form identical digits preceded by a 4.

%S A090152 41,43,47,433,499,4111,4999,47777,49999,4999999,41111111111111,
%T A090152 47777777777777,499999999999999,43333333333333333,
%U A090152 41111111111111111111111111,47777777777777777777777777
%N A090152 Primes of the form identical digits preceded by a 4.
